pg_chameleon 2.0 已發布

由 Federico Campoli 於 2018-01-01 發布
相關開源專案

MySQL 至 PostgreSQL 複寫系統 pg_chameleon 的 2.0 版本現已推出。

此新里程碑帶來多項改進,並與 python 3.3+ 相容。

  • 將同一 MySQL 叢集中的多個 MySQL schema 複寫到目標 PostgreSQL 資料庫。來源和目標 schema 名稱可以不同。
  • 對複寫採用保守的方法。 產生錯誤的表會自動從複寫中排除。
  • 守護程序化的 init_replica、refresh_schema、sync_tables 處理程序。
  • 守護程序化的複寫處理程序,具有兩個獨立的子處理程序,一個用於讀取,另一個用於重播。
  • 軟鎖定複寫初始化。 必要時鎖定表,並使用其日誌坐標儲存。 複寫守護程序逐步將資料庫置於一致的狀態。
  • Rollbar 整合,可簡化錯誤偵測和警報。
  • 對 PostgreSQL 至 PostgreSQL 複寫的基本支援(實驗性)
  • 將複寫從 MySQL 分離,以便輕鬆遷移到 PostgreSQL

使用範例

  • 分析
  • 遷移
  • 來自多個 MySQL 資料庫的資料聚合

下載和文件

Pypi 套件

Github 頁面

文件